How do you cite a book in the International Journal of Sport and Exercise Psychology referencing style? (2024 Guide)

One of the most cited mediums is of course books. Here’s how to cite a book in International Journal of Sport and Exercise Psychology

Here’s an example book citation in International Journal of Sport and Exercise Psychology using placeholders:
Last Name, F. N. (2000). Title (E. F. N. Editor Last Name, Ed.; Edition). Publisher.
So if we want to cite, for example, “I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ings” by Maya Angelou we’d do so like this:
International Journal of Sport and Exercise Psychology citation:
Angelou, M. (1969). I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ings (1st ed.). Random House.
And an in-text citation book citation in International Journal of Sport and Exercise Psychology looks like this: (Angelou, 1969)
